2024 FHS Tiger Softball--A "High Level" Overview

Tryouts:  Begin on Monday, March 11, 2024.  

Parent/Player/Coaches Meeting:  Feb. 26th 6:30 FHS Lecture Hall

We would like all students planning to participate in the 2024 FHS Softball Program, along with at least one parent, to attend this meeting.  

Eligible Students:  Students in Grades 7 - 12.

Registration:  All student-Athletes interested in participating in 2024 FHS Softball, must be completely registered with the FHS Athletic Department and on the "Approved Listing" prior to participating in tryouts.  

  • An on-line registration process is utilized, via the FHS Website.
  • A physical must be completed within the last three years and submitted, along with specified fees paid and forms.  

All student-athletes must meet appropriate MSHSL and ISD 192 eligibility requirements.  If you have questions on athletic eligibility, please contact the Athletic Director.  

Indoor Tryouts & Indoor Practices:  If outside weather is too cold or snowy or rainy, the tryouts/practices will be held at the Boeckman Middle School gyms.

Outdoor Practices & Games:

  • For the most part, games are played at the FHS Ballfields.
  • Varsity, Junior Varsity & 10A teams practice at the High School.
  • The 9A team normally practices at Boeckman Middle School

Spring Break:  Practices will be held for all teams during Spring Break.  Schedule to be determined.

Summer Teams: Varsity team players should not be participating with their summer teams in games or practices, until the Varsity team is eliminated from further competition in the post season playoffs. Student Athletes on the JV, 10A or 9A teams may participate in their Summer team's practices and/or games. However, if a conflict arises, our expectation is that our Student Athletes will make their High School team their first priority. 

Tournaments:  Similar to the past several years, all High School teams will participate in at least one tournament (and sometimes two tournaments).  Many tournaments run their format with Friday night and Saturday games.  However, sometimes all games are played on Saturday.  There are never games scheduled or played on a Sunday.  Teams normally play only three games in the tournament.  If conflicts arise with summer teams, similarly our expectation is that our Student Athletes will make their High School team their first priority.  (See "NOTE" in "Summer Teams" section above).

Uniforms/Equipment/Etc.

  • Jerseys are provided to everyone for game purposes.
  • Solid Black pants are worn for games.   Pants are NOT provided.
  • Helmets, bats, spikes, etc. are NOT provided.  Metal spikes are allowed for all levels of play.  Solid black helmets are preferred.
